Rendering Adalah: Pengertian, Teknik, dan Rekomendasi Software

rendering adalah

Penggunaan teknologi grafis dalam industri kreatif semakin berkembang seiring dengan berjalannya waktu. Salah satu teknologi grafis yang penting adalah rendering. Pada dasarnya, rendering adalah tahap akhir dari rangkaian proses desain yang nantinya menentukan kualitas hasil. 

Dalam artikel ini, ToffeeDev akan membahas pengertian rendering, teknik-teknik yang digunakan, dan rekomendasi software rendering terbaik. Sebab itu, pastikan Anda membaca artikel di bawah ini hingga akhir.

Apa itu Rendering?

apa itu rendering

Rendering adalah proses pembuatan sebuah desain menjadi model atau objek yang dapat berupa foto, video, maupun audio yang sebelumnya telah melalui proses editing. Proses rendering melibatkan banyak perhitungan untuk membangun gambar atau animasi yang sempurna. 

Rendering digunakan dalam berbagai industri seperti film, game, arsitektur, desain produk, dan banyak lagi. Prosesnya sendiri dapat memakan waktu yang lama tergantung pada kompleksitas model dan perangkat keras yang digunakan.

Proses rendering terdiri dari beberapa tahap. Pertama adalah pengaturan pencahayaan dan material untuk model tiga dimensi. Kemudian, model tersebut akan diproyeksikan ke dalam bidang gambar. Setelah itu, software rendering akan melakukan perhitungan untuk membangun gambar atau animasi dari model tiga dimensi tersebut.

Terdapat dua jenis rendering, yaitu real-time dan offline. Rendering real time digunakan dalam aplikasi yang memerlukan interaksi langsung dengan pengguna seperti game dan sebuah desain simulasi. Sedangkan rendering offline digunakan dalam pembuatan desain foto, film, animasi, produksi vide, dan lain sebagainya.

Baca Juga : Software: Pengertian, Fungsi, Ciri, Jenis, dan Contohnya

Teknik-Teknik Rendering

teknik-teknik rendering

Rendering dapat dilakukan menggunakan beberapa teknik yang berbeda tergantung pada kebutuhan dan tujuan akhirnya. Beberapa teknik rendering yang paling umum digunakan antara lain ray tracing rendering, rasterization rendering, path tracing rendering, dan radiosity rendering. Untuk dapat mempelajari berbagai teknik tersebut, simak ulasannya berikut ini:

1. Ray Tracing Rendering

Ray tracing rendering adalah teknik rendering yang paling realistis. Teknik ini memproyeksikan sinar cahaya dari kamera ke dalam model tiga dimensi. Kemudian, sinar cahaya tersebut akan dipantulkan atau diteruskan tergantung pada sifat material di sekitarnya. Proses ini membutuhkan banyak waktu karena melibatkan banyak perhitungan yang kompleks. Nantinya, ray tracing rendering dapat memberikan hasil yang fotorealistik.

2. Rasterization Rendering

Rasterization rendering adalah teknik rendering yang paling umum digunakan dalam rendering real time. Teknik ini memproyeksikan model tiga dimensi ke dalam bidang gambar dengan menggunakan grid piksel. Kemudian, software rendering akan mengisi setiap piksel dengan warna dan material yang sesuai.

Jasa SEO

3. Path Tracing Rendering

Path tracing rendering adalah teknik rendering yang hampir serupa dengan ray tracing rendering. Teknik ini memproyeksikan sinar cahaya dari kamera secara berulang-ulang hingga padam. 

Namun, sinar cahaya tersebut akan dipantulkan atau diteruskan secara acak tergantung pada sifat material di sekitarnya. Proses ini membutuhkan waktu yang lama untuk menghasilkan hasil yang realistis.

4. Wireframe Rendering

Wireframe rendering adalah teknik yang umumnya dilakukan pada jenis objek desain yang tidak memiliki permukaan. Rata-rata proses rendering yang satu ini dilakukan pada komputer dengan spek tinggi pasalnya saat wireframe rendering, Anda hanya akan melihat garis yang membentuk sisi dari suatu objek tertentu. Dalam melakukan teknik rendering ini, pastikan untuk selalu fokus sebab risiko kesalahan akibat tidak dapat membedakan sisi depan dan belakang. 

Baca Juga : Video Advertising Adalah Cara Untuk Menarik Minat Banyak Orang

Rekomendasi Software Rendering

rekomendasi software rendering

Bagi Anda yang sedang mencari software rendering terbaik dan bisa diandalkan meski harus memproses hasil dengan ukuran yang besar, salah satu rekomendasi di bawah ini mungkin cocok dengan kebutuhan Anda. adapun rekomendasi software rendering antara lain:

1. Adobe

Adobe menyediakan beberapa software rendering yang cukup banyak digunakan seperti Adobe Media Encoder dan Adobe Premiere Pro. Kedua software ini digunakan dalam produksi film, animasi, dan video. 

Adobe Media Encoder merupakan software encoder yang membolehkan Anda mengubah audio dan video ke dalam kode dengan berbagai format. Sedangkan Adobe Premiere Pro adalah aplikasi rendering dan editing yang dapat menghasilkan video berkualitas tinggi dengan cepat dan efisien.

2. Blender

Blender adalah software rendering gratis dan open-source yang sangat populer. Software ini banyak digunakan karena tersedia gratis dan bisa digunakan kapan saja. Blender banyak dimanfaatkan dalam produksi film, animasi, dan game. 

3. Autodesk Revit

Autodesk Revit adalah software rendering yang digunakan dalam pembuatan tekstur pada sebuah desain. Perangkat lunak ini memiliki fitur rendering yang sangat powerful, termasuk ray tracing rendering dan radiosity rendering. 

4. Cinema 4D

Software Cinema 4D memiliki fitur rendering yang cukup cepat dan mampu memberikan hasil yang lebih realistis dan halus. Cinema 4D juga menyediakan alat-alat yang lengkap untuk membuat model tiga dimensi dan melakukan animasi.

5. Unity

Unity adalah perangkat lunak pengembangan game dan rendering 3D yang sangat populer dan digunakan oleh para developer game dan animator di seluruh dunia. Software Unity ini memiliki UI yang user friendly dan menyediakan alat lengkap untuk membuat game yang interaktif dan menarik secara visual. Selain pengembangan game, Unity juga dapat digunakan untuk membuat aplikasi 3D interaktif, simulasi, dan visualisasi arsitektur. 

Baca Juga : Apa Itu Editor dan Jenis-jenisnya?

Kesimpulan

Dalam industri kreatif, rendering sangat penting untuk menghasilkan gambar dan animasi yang berkualitas tinggi. Rendering melibatkan banyak perhitungan untuk membangun gambar, animasi, dan model tertentu menggunakan software khusus.

Untuk mendapatkan hasil terbaik dari proses rendering, sangat penting untuk menggunakan software rendering yang tepat. Sebenarnya, setiap software memiliki kelebihan dan kekurangan masing-masing, sehingga sangat penting untuk memilih software yang sesuai dengan kebutuhan dan tujuan akhir.

Jadi, secara keseluruhan, dapat dikatakan bahwa rendering adalah proses editing yang penting sebab dapat menentukan apakah hasil editing sebelumnya dapat menjadi sebuah desain final atau tidak. Tak jarang, kualitas desain pun juga dipengaruhi oleh kelancaran proses rendering. 

Sebagai komponen penting dalam berbagai hal, membuat desain yang menarik dengan kualitas hasil yang unggul memang menjadi tujuan utama setiap designer. Apalagi jika Anda membutuhkan desain tersebut untuk mengoptimalkan website bisnis dan meningkatkan penjualan. 

Oleh karenanya, ToffeeDev sebagai digital marketing agency terkemuka di Indonesia hadir untuk memenuhi kebutuhan desain website dan grafis yang menarik dan tentunya tepat sasaran. Nantinya hal ini akan membantu bisnis Anda dikenal oleh lebih banyak orang dan berpeluang untuk dapat berkembang lebih besar.

Jangan sia-siakan kesempatan untuk mendapatkan lebih banyak pelanggan dan memperluas pasar untuk meningkatkan penjualan bisnis Anda. Segera hubungi ToffeeDev dan konsultasikan kebutuhan pemasaran Anda secara gratis sekarang juga!

Share this post :

Scroll to Top
WhatsApp chat